Output 8295c7eeaf0d5e2faae346727da7f99bd7f13f8132312351ff6bba6b962093ce:10

value
1003525710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d99ab19c33809a6e5e60ada7c09c9d163ac691c5 OP_EQUAL
address
3MXbsV252HDiDamyKh7D2UeS8NsXLBUqUv
transaction
8295c7eeaf0d5e2faae346727da7f99bd7f13f8132312351ff6bba6b962093ce
spent
true